First produced at the Winter Gardens Theatre, London, on May 20th. 1919,
and then presented at the Lyric Theatre, New York, on October 11th. 1920.

KISSING TIME

Characters

CAPTAIN WENTWORTH Mr. Stanley Holloway
GEORGETTE ST. POL Miss Yvonne Arnaud
LADY MERCIA MERIVALE Miss Isobel Jeans
ZELIE Miss Avice Kelham
BIBI ST. POL Mr. Leslie Henson

Synopsis of Scenery

ACT I   -   Garden of Georgette's Villa (Fontainebleau).
ACT II Scene 1 -   Garden of Georgette's Villa.
  Scene 2 -   Outside the Café des Alliés, Paris.
  Scene 3 -   Interior of Café des Alliés.
